This September we welcome Gail Simmons, travel writer and columnist, and author of “Between the Chalk and the Sea” – her fabulous story of travels along the Old Way – a route that shares many similarities with the Ridgeway.

Author, academic and broadcaster Gail Simmons is a ‘walking writer’. As well as “Between the Chalk and the Sea” she is the author of “The Country of Larks”, shortlisted for the Edward Stanford Travel Writing Awards 2020. 

She has contributed features to the Times, Telegraph, Independent, Wanderlust and TIME magazine and has appeared on the BBC’s ‘From Our Own Correspondent’ and ‘Woman’s Hour’. Gail has an MA in Medieval History and a PhD in Creative Writing, and teaches at Bath Spa University on their MA in Nature and Travel Writing.
